2)
So the CHAN was added to SELECT(?) which of the 4 internal CP280 field buses
to use?
Does that mean we will be faced AGAIN with a new FBM letterbug convention?

CP60 with FCM:
Letterbug xxxFNS where F = 1 to 4 for FCM 1 to 4, each FCM having max. 4
nests (N=nestnumber 0 to 3, S=slot 1 to 8)

Upgrade this to FCP270 with FEM:
Letterbug xxxxNS where the N=nest 0 to F, requiring to change letterbugs for
all FCM 2, 3 and 4 FBMs.
We did this by save_all of CP60, load_all into test system CP270, run ICC to
delete all ECBs for FCM 2, 3 and 4 and add new ECB's with new letterbug
format and change IOM_ID for all I/O blocks concerned and finally save_all
of testsystem CP270.
All this just a few days in advance of a major planned plant-stop. Load_all
after CP270's, FEM, new fieldbus cabling and not to forget, all new vertical
baseplates were installed.
